Message type: E = Error
Message class: CO - PPC order processing messages
Message number: 611
Message text: You have reached the first selected operation

- You have reached the first selected operation ?The SAP error message CO611, which states "You have reached the first selected operation," typically occurs in the context of production order processing or when working with routing in the SAP system. This message indicates that the user is trying to navigate to an operation that does not exist before the first operation in the routing or production order.
Cause:
- Navigation Attempt: The user is attempting to navigate backward in the operation sequence beyond the first operation.
- Incorrect Operation Selection: The operation selected may not be valid or may not exist in the routing for the production order.
- Routing Configuration: There may be an issue with the routing configuration, such as missing operations or incorrect sequencing.
Solution:
- Check Operation Sequence: Ensure that you are not trying to navigate to an operation that is before the first operation in the routing. You can only navigate to operations that exist in the routing.
- Review Routing: Go to the routing associated with the production order and verify that all operations are correctly defined and sequenced. Make sure that the first operation is correctly set up.
- Use Correct Navigation: If you need to view or edit the first operation, ensure you are selecting it correctly without trying to go backward.
